Organizational structure for supporting an object in a vertical manner
Abstract
An organizational structure for supporting an object in at least a generally vertical manner includes a generally planar first support surface having a first end and an opposing second end. The first support surface extends in a first plane. A generally planar second support surface has a first end and an opposing second end. The second support surface extends in a second plane. The second plane extends generally perpendicularly to the first plane. A plurality of laterally spaced-apart strands extends parallel to one another. A first end of each strand is secured to the first support surface at a location spaced-apart from the first and second ends thereof. An opposing second end of each strand is secured to the second support surface at a location spaced-apart from the first and second ends thereof.
Claims
exact text as granted — not AI-modified1 . An organizational structure for supporting an object in at least a generally vertical manner, the organizational structure comprising:
a generally planar first support surface having a first end and an opposing second end, the first support surface extending in a first plane; a generally planar second support surface having a first end and an opposing second end, the second support surface extending in a second plane, the second plane extending generally perpendicularly to the first plane; and a plurality of laterally spaced-apart strands extending parallel to one another, a first end of each strand being secured to the first support surface at a location spaced-apart from the first and second ends thereof, an opposing second end of each strand being secured to the second support surface at the second end of the second support surface.
2 . The organizational structure according to claim 1 , wherein each strand extends at an angle of approximately forty five degrees from both the first support surface and the second support surface.
3 . The organizational structure according to claim 2 , further comprising:
a generally planar third support surface extending outwardly from the second support surface, the third support surface extending in a third plane, the third plane being spaced-apart from and extending parallel to the first support surface, at least a portion of the second support surface extending from the third support surface.
4 . The organizational structure according to claim 3 , wherein the second end of each strand is positioned at a point of intersection of the second support surface and the third support surface.
5 . The organizational structure according to claim 1 , wherein the support structure is removably mountable into a bookcase.
6 . The organizational structure according to claim 1 , wherein each strand is laterally spaced-apart from an adjacent strand by approximately one inch.
7 . The organizational structure according to claim 1 , wherein each strand is sufficiently thin such that at least a portion the strand is configured to move between two pages of a book without damaging the pages when the book contacts the strand.
8 . The organizational structure according to claim 1 , wherein each strand comprises a monofilament core having an outer sheath.
9 . The organizational structure according to claim 8 , wherein each strand is generally taut when secured to the first and second support surfaces and is generally flexible when detached from either the first support surface or the second support surface.
10 . The organizational structure according to claim 1 , wherein each strand extends in a straight line from the first support surface to the second support surface.

18 . The Organizational structure according to claim 1 , further comprising:
a first side support wall connected to the first ends of the first support surface and the second support surface; and a second side support wall connected to the second ends of the first support surface and the second support surface, the first and second side support walls providing structural rigidity to the first and second support surfaces.
19 . The organizational structure according to claim 1 , wherein each strand extends at an angle of approximately sixty degrees from the first support surface.
20 . The organizational structure according to claim 1 , further comprising:
